The Veterinary Care Assistant role is dynamic and involves a wide range of responsibilities. You will handle patient restraint, maintain kennels, conduct laboratory tasks, and manage the cleaning and sterilisation of equipment and instruments. Additionally, you will support theatre operations, assist with procedures, oversee dispensing duties, and provide aid during hydrotherapy sessions.

Key responsibilities include:

  • Maintaining and caring for machinery and equipment
  • Processing lab samples
  • Ensuring thorough theatre cleaning and closing procedures
  • Sterilising surgical instruments
  • Managing patient handling and providing general patient care
  • Keeping clinical areas clean to uphold high standards of care

We are seeking a proactive, enthusiastic, and approachable individual who thrives as part of a team but can also work independently with initiative and self-motivation. Strong communication and interpersonal skills, along with the ability to multi-task and adapt, are essential. Previous experience in an animal care assistant role is required, as our Veterinary Care Assistants are vital in supporting our specialists, interns, and nurses in patient care at our busy hospital.

This is a full-time permanent role working 40 hours per week. You will be working 4 x 9.25hr shifts between 07:00am-20:30pm plus 1:6 weekends 2 x 9hrs.
